WASHINGTON — Along with their iconic round brown hats, drill sergeants will soon be donning the Army’s new, long-awaited everyday business uniform, a project manager confirmed Tuesday. Soldiers must fully transition to the new uniform by Oct. 1, 2027.

What rank do you have to be a drill sergeant?

Drill sergeant candidates must hold the rank of E-5 through E-7. Sergeants must have at least one year time in grade, have at least four years of active federal service and be a Basic Leader Course graduate.

What does it mean when a drill sergeant has a blue circle?

Infantry Soldiers wear an infantry blue disc under the seal. Drill sergeants first wore this hat in 1964 as a way of distinguishing themselves from those whom they were charged with transforming into Soldiers. It has been their proud symbol ever since.

What is the pink and green uniform?

“Pinks and greens” and “Army greens” are colloquial terms for the United States Army’s officer winter service uniform from World War II and the similarly patterned service uniform introduced in the early 21st century.

Is the Army getting rid of dress blues?

The Army is currently the only service without an everyday business uniform, Lee said. Eventually, the Army will stop issuing the dress blues to all Soldiers. The uniform will continue to be optional and serve as a dress uniform for all Soldiers requiring a formal attire.

What is a peanut butter shot in the military?

The “peanut butter” shot, in the military, is a slang term for the famous bicillin vaccination every recruit receives unless they have an allergy — and can prove it. Since bicillin kills off a variety of bacteria strands in one shot, it’s given to nearly every recruit.

How do you wear a drill sergeant hat?

(b) The hat is worn straight on the head with no hair visible on the forehead below the front brim of the hat. Personnel will wear the hat so as to retain its original design and will not crush, flatten, dent, or otherwise reshape the hat.

Can you modify the shape of a drill sergeant hat?

No modifications in the shape of the hat are authorized. The headgear insignia worn on the drill sergeant hat is prescribed in paragraph 28.3b (see fig 27.11). For further reading on the AR670-1 army compliant guide, check out the website buttons above.

Can you wear a drill sergeant hat as an NCO?

Upon release from this assignment, NCOs are no longer authorized to wear the drill sergeant hat. Which military service does not have a uniform?

The Army is currently the only service that does not have a uniform for everyday business environments. The Green uniform will become the everyday service uniform for all Soldiers; the current Army Service Uniform will return to a more formal dress uniform role.
